
For the second year in a row, Minnesota Yacht Club Festival will be bring top global acts from all genres, and the Twin Cities are ready for it. With so much good music slated on the lineup, here’s are 5 we think you should prioritize seeing. Although at this festival, they have no overlapping set times, so you could very well see every band!
#1 Remi Wolf
When and Where to find them: Saturday, 7:45pm, Crow’s Nest
Similar Artists: Still Woozy, Thundercat
Listen: “Cinderella” “Soup” and “Liz”
Remi Wolf’s set will definitely be a highlight of the weekend. She will no doubt bring her energetic, poppy and funky sounds to the Crow’s nest stage and will have your hips moving during the whole set.
#2. The Beaches
When and Where to find them: Sunday, 4:30pm, Crows Nest Stage
Similar Artists: Wet Leg, Soccer Mommy, Wolf Alice
Listen: “Blame Brett” and “Edge of The Earth”
The Girl band is going to bring Canadian rock to Minnesota, and they are going to absolutely love their energy! The Beaches bring a gritty- alt rock vibe with a fun, effortlessly kind of cool girl vibe.
#3. Alabama Shakes
When and Where to find them: Friday, 6:50pm, Skipper Stage
Similar Artists: Lake Street Dive, Leon Bridges, The Black Keys
Listen: “Hold On” “Always Alright” and “Sound and Color”
The Alabama Shakes haven’t toured in a while, so this set will be a special treat. Brittany Howard’s vocals never fail to capture the audience and their smooth yet gritty soulful sounds will be perfect for a festival night!
#4. Gigi Perez
When and Where to find them: Friday, 3:50pm, Crows Nest Stage
Similar Artists: Gracie Abrams, Ethel Cain, Phoebe Bridgers
Listen: “Sailor Song” “Please be Rude”
Gigi Perez’ set is going to be a raw, personal stories in her lyrics and slower, heart wrenching sounds, this will be an amazing set to catch. Gigi’s talent is so visible on stage and you’ll leave with a new favorite artist.
#5. Raffaella
When and Where to find them: Saturday, 1:10pm, Saturday, Skipper Stage
Similar Artists: Muna, Caroline Rose, Faye Webster
Listen: “On the Look Out” and “Blonde” “Polly Pocket”
Raffaella’s set will be a playful, pop-driven array of incredible lyrics and bright beats. Her cheeky vibes will make you dance, smile and absolutely vibe out at the festival. Perfect way to kick off your day!
